Dark, almost black, in color with streaks of midnight blue. Notes of black cherry, dark bitter chocolate and freshly ground coffee with a slight veil of vanilla that appears right at the end bouquet, is intoxicating. Viscous and dense in the mouth, with firm tannins, big acidity and lots of oak, it's immediately clear that this wine needs amble time to open and develop. Rich, spicy on the palate, while bursting with dark cherry and charcoal flavors, make sure you decant this well before you intend to drink it. This is a big wine that needs a lot of patience to experience its full glory!

This 2004 Tempranillo from Rioja, Spain is very good. Deep ruby color with a mid to tight rim variation. Fruit notes of black cherry and plum with a hint of licorice. It has a long finish on the palette with low acidity. This wine is in its peak (2011 - 2016). Best served chilled to 62 degrees, double decanted, and served with a chicken & choriso paella.

    The 2005 Torre Muga is composed of 75% Tempranillo, 15% Mazuelo, and 10% Graciano. Purple-colored and made in a more international style, it presents a brooding bouquet of pain grille, mineral, scorched earth, incense, and blackberry. Massive on the palate, the wine has tons of material, great density, and 6-8 years of cellaring potential. This packed and stacked effort will have a drinking window extending from 2017 to 2045.
